Please do see this large...http://bighugelabs/flickr/onblack.php?id=&size=large rel= nofollow > View On Black I can t remember all the times I have walked by and admired this building.This building is the Supreme Court of Canada in the Nations Capital, Ottawa. Construction began in 1939, with the cornerstone laid by Queen Elizabeth, consort to King George VI and later Queen Mother. It was designed by Ernest Cormier, architect of the Quebec Court of Appeal Building, the Government Printing Bureau in Gatineau, Quebec, and the Universitede Montreal. The Court began hearing cases in the new building by January 1946. The building is renowned for its Art Deco details......source Wikipedia
